United States - Re-Export of Melons

Since 2014, United States Re-Export of Melons grew 0.7% year on year. At $103,208,284.07 in 2019, the country was ranked number 1 among other countries in Re-Export of Melons. United Arab Emirates, Kuwait and Oman resp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Namibia witnessed the best average annual growth at +891.9% per year, while Antigua and Barbuda recorded the worst performance at -27.5% per year.
